2009 OAH Annual Meeting
March 26 to 29, 2009
Seattle Sheraton Hotel and Washington State Convention Center
With the theme of "History Without Boundaries," the OAH program committee seeks an eclectic program that will highlight the use of history in research, education, the media, and public presentations. We seek proposals reflecting the broad chronological and subject diversity of American history, including race, gender, disabilities, political, diplomatic, and military studies, by those teaching at universities, community colleges, and secondary schools, public historians, and independent scholars. Meeting on the West coast, the program should feature the history of the West and borderlands, rural life, Native Americans, African Americans, Hispanic Americans, and Asian Americans, and issues of immigration and environmental policy. We encourage sessions that emphasize oral history, museums, archives, and broadcast and electronic media. The deadline for submissions is February 15, 2008.
